The American Medical Association and a leading public health research group focused on vaccines are teaming up to create a system to review vaccine safety and effectiveness, mirroring a role long played by the CDC.
AMA joins effort to launch vaccine science review amid CDC turmoil
The American Medical Association and a partner group are taking on a new role in reviewing vaccine safety and effectiveness as the CDC’s review process faces criticism.

Exposing thousands of babies to “a significant risk” of hepatitis B “in a low-income country with limited health care resources” would be “wildly unethical and a disgraceful use of American taxpayer money,” @angierasmussen.bsky.social said.
CDC awards $1.6 million for new hepatitis B vaccine study in Guinea-Bissau. Although the award recipients aren't named, the grant seems tailored to Danish researchers whose work is championed by anti-vaxxers but challenged by mainstream scientists.
www.cidrap.umn.edu/childhood-va...
CDC awards $1.6 million for hepatitis B vaccine study, likely to controversial Danish researchers

#CDC social media silence during 2025 #measles outbreak left void filled by news media, study suggests

The CDC posted just 10 times on social media during the biggest outbreak in three decades.

Meta is earning a fortune on a deluge of fraudulent ads, documents show
Meta projected 10% of its 2024 revenue would come from ads for scams and banned goods, and it internally estimates that its platforms show users 15 billion scam ads a day, company documents show.

Citing a Trump executive order banning "gender ideology," the VA is withholding coverage and treatment for male veterans with breast cancer, an increasing condition among veterans exposed to toxic chemicals during service. 100 male veterans a year are diagnosed with breast cancer.
Citing Trump Order on “Biological Truth,” VA Makes It Harder for Male Veterans With Breast Cancer to Get Coverage
A Department of Veterans Affairs memo obtained by ProPublica erects new roadblocks to care for veterans with the rare but deadly cancer. The agency cites no new science but relies on an executive orde...

Women derive more benefit from physical activity than men with respect to reduction of cardiovascular risk and related mortality, and can achieve protection at lower levels of engagement. From ~85,000 participants, open-access (blue=men)
